Why should I start my own group?

Groups are a great way to share with others who have the same interests. Those interests might be diet related, age related, location related or can even be made up completely of people that you already know and what to share specifically with. For example, you might be a parent of a child with autism. You may have family and friends who don't live near you but like to be kept in the know. You can share those funny or touching stories, pass along dates for conferences or gatherings, or post articles or links to videos or other sites that might provide insight to those who care about you and your child with autism.
Another scenario might be the professional who works with children with autsim. He/She could start a group of other professionals and be able to share advice, articles, case studies, research etc....
Really, the opportunities are endless....
